I really wanted to like this cookbook as I love Lisa’s other two books, but unfortunately this one is a total disappointment. Her “budget” isn’t really practical for most people hoping to reduce their grocery budget. For instance, her recipe for sheet pan Brussels sprouts and potatoes comes in at $12.27 just for a side dish. She recommends serving it with simple seafood from her first book. It doesn’t include the cost but I’m sure that’s would come in at over $20 for the whole meal. Her breakfast smoothie bowl has a cost of $3.46 per serving. So choosing just those two meals for a family of four would cost almost $35 and we haven’t eaten lunch. Another recipe for simple walnut crusted salmon costs $15.87. This is just for the main dish. Most people cooking on a budget can’t really afford wild caught salmon at $10 per pound. And then you still have to add side dishes. She also recommends growing your own fresh herbs which is great in theory but in the winter, you would still have to buy them, adding significantly to the cost. Unfortunately I think this book is really out of touch with cooking on a budget.

As someone who has dealt with being able to buy enough food for my family in the past I feel qualified to gauge whether this book understands extremely tight food budget needs. Many other books/articles that claim to understand poverty and food purchasing but then suggest items that no truly strict budget would even consider. This book is full of recipes and ideas that genuinely fit very restrictive budgets. The first week I used it I made 3 recipes and even though one was a salad none of it negatively impacted my purchasing. It is now my go-to book for eating real food without overspending

I anxiously awaited this cookbook’s arrival and preordered it last November when I first heard about it. I have followed the 100daysofrealfood blog since long before there was a first book and have been impressed with the previous two books. This 3rd one from Lisa really hits it out of the park visually the way each recipe’s budget is laid out (along with a color photo and shopping list) in a clearly organized manner. Multiple dietary accommodations are shown on the recipes (ie: gluten-free, dairy-free, nut-free, etc.) as well as in a convenient table in the back of the book for handy reference. The dinner plans, supermarket comparison prices (some may surprise you) and packed lunch ideas for kids and adults all provide valuable time and money saving information for those seeking to use real foods in their kitchen. On top of all of these positive attributes, the recipes themselves use accessible ingredients and are not complicated.
